图书介绍
Ruby on Rails实践之路 写给PHP和Java开发者的书pdf电子书版本下载
- (印)沃哈著 著
- 出版社: 北京:科学出版社
- ISBN:9787030273208
- 出版时间:2010
- 标注页数:307页
- 文件大小:53MB
- 文件页数:320页
- 主题词:计算机网络-程序设计;PHP语言-程序设计;JAVA语言-程序设计
PDF下载
下载说明
Ruby on Rails实践之路 写给PHP和Java开发者的书PDF格式电子书版下载
下载的文件为RAR压缩包。需要使用解压软件进行解压得到PDF格式图书。建议使用BT下载工具Free Download Manager进行下载,简称FDM(免费,没有广告,支持多平台)。本站资源全部打包为BT种子。所以需要使用专业的BT下载软件进行下载。如 BitComet qBittorrent uTorrent等BT下载工具。迅雷目前由于本站不是热门资源。不推荐使用!后期资源热门了。安装了迅雷也可以迅雷进行下载!
(文件页数 要大于 标注页数,上中下等多册电子书除外)
注意:本站所有压缩包均有解压码: 点击下载压缩包解压工具
图书目录
1 Ruby 1
1.1 本章简介 1
1.2 安装Ruby 1
1.3 创建一个Ruby应用程序 3
1.4 标识符与注释 4
1.5 字符串 5
1.6 数组、哈希表与范围 7
1.7 变量、常量与运算符 9
1.8 类 13
1.9 方法 15
1.10 Proc对象和代码块block 20
1.11 控制结构与迭代子Iterator 24
1.12 异常处理 29
1.13 模块 31
1.14 Ruby与PHP的比较 32
1.15 Ruby与Java的比较 32
1.16 本章小结 33
2 Rails框架 34
2.1 本章简介 34
2.2 Rails概述 34
2.3 活动记录 35
2.4 行为控制器 39
2.5 行为视图 41
2.6 Ruby on Rails命令 43
2.7 安装Rails 44
2.8 开发一个Rails应用程序 45
2.9 Rails路由 46
2.10 样式表 46
2.11 帮助器模块Helper 47
2.12 布局Layout 47
2.13 局部视图Partial 49
2.14 Rails框架实例 51
2.15 为Rails配置MySQL数据库 55
2.16 Rails与PHP的比较 56
2.17 Rails与Java的比较 56
2.18 本章小结 57
3 Rails中的CRUD操作 58
3.1 本章简介 58
3.2 脚手架 58
3.3 用PHP实现CRUD 59
3.4 用Java实现CRUD 61
3.5 创建一个Rails应用程序 61
3.6 创建数据库中的表 62
3.7 迁移Migration 63
3.8 用迁移创建数据库的catalogs表 67
3.9 配置Oracle数据库 68
3.10 配置SQL Server 2005数据库 70
3.11 开发一个CRUD应用程序 71
3.12 Ajax脚手架 78
3.13 合法性检验 82
3.14 本章小结 85
4 Rails中的Ajax 86
4.1 本章简介 86
4.2 Ajax概述 86
4.3 XMLHttpRequest概述 87
4.4 创建一个XMLHttpRequest对象 88
4.5 打开一个HTTP请求 89
4.6 发送一个HTTP请求 89
4.7 处理一个HTTP响应 90
4.8 在PHP中使用Ajax 90
4.9 在Java中使用Ajax 91
4.10 Rails对Ajax的支持 91
4.11 创建一个Ruby on Rails应用程序 95
4.12 创建一个数据库表 96
4.13 发送一个请求 99
4.14 处理一个请求 102
4.15 处理一个响应 108
4.16 本章小结 113
5 创建PDF和Excel报表 114
5.1 本章简介 114
5.2 用PHP创建PDF文档 115
5.3 用Java创建PDF文档 115
5.4 用Ruby on Rails创建PDF文件 116
5.5 在PDF中创建一个表格 119
5.6 用PHP创建电子表格 124
5.7 用Java创建电子表格 125
5.8 用Ruby on Rails创建Excel电子表格 126
5.9 用Ruby的Spreadsheet库创建电子表格 134
5.10 本章小结 138
6 Rails中的XML 139
6.1 本章简介 139
6.2 用PHP 5处理XML 139
6.3 用Java处理XML 140
6.4 安装XML Builder 140
6.5 用Ruby on Rails创建XML文档 141
6.6 从数据库创建XML文档 145
6.7 用REXML解析XML文档 148
6.8 本章小结 152
7 Rails框架之上的PHP框架 153
7.1 本章简介 153
7.2 安装PHP 153
7.3 安装PHPOnTrax 154
7.4 创建一个Trax应用程序 155
7.5 创建一个CRUD应用程序 158
7.6 本章小结 165
8 Rails对LDAP的支持 166
8.1 本章简介 166
8.2 安装OpenLDAP 166
8.3 安装Tivoli Directory Server 171
8.4 安装Oracle Internet Directory 182
8.5 在PHP中使用LDAP 191
8.6 在Java中使用LDAP 191
8.7 安装NET::LDAP 193
8.8 创建一个Rails应用程序 194
8.9 创建一个目录项 195
8.10 修改一个目录项 200
8.11 查找一个目录项 203
8.12 删除一个目录项 206
8.13 本章小结 212
9 使用Rails开发Web Service 213
9.1 本章简介 213
9.2 用PHP实现Web Service 213
9.3 用Java实现Web Service 214
9.4 用Ruby on Rails创建一个Web Service 216
9.5 Web Service的API类 220
9.6 分发 220
9.7 协议客户端 225
9.8 本章小结 231
10 Eclipse中的Ruby on Rails 232
10.1 本章简介 232
10.2 Eclipse中的PHP 232
10.3 安装RDT 232
10.4 在RDT中创建一个Rails的工程 234
10.5 用RDT创建一个数据库表 240
10.6 用RDT创建一个CRUD应用程序 243
10.7 安装RadRails 245
10.8 用RadRails创建一个Rails应用程序 246
10.9 用RadRails创建一个CRUD应用程序 248
10.10 本章小结 250
11 Rails测试与夹具 251
11.1 本章简介 251
11.2 PHP与Java的单元测试 251
11.3 Rails测试的例子 252
11.4 断言类型 256
11.5 Rails测试 259
11.6 夹具 260
11.7 单元测试 262
11.8 测试控制器 266
11.9 本章小结 272
12 在产品模式的环境下运行Rails应用程序 273
12.1 本章简介 273
12.2 设置成产品模式 273
12.3 Rails最佳实践方法与性能 273
12.4 在Apache2和FastCGI上部署应用程序 276
12.5 Rails应用程序的Web主机托管 281
12.6 本章小结 299
索引 300